      <description>Stacy:  Check under other spellings of Spurgeon; census takers were notorious for mispelling names;  try Spurgin, Spergin, etc.  My grandfather George was living with an Adaline Spurgeon, and the Bagwell family in Yalobusha county in 1880 census.  I believe Adaline to be his mother, because he named a daughter Senia Adaline (my great aunt). It was common to name your children after your mother/father/brother, etc.  I have hit a dead end with George and it's driving me crazy!  There is a cemetary in Lafayette county with nothing but Spurgeons buried there.  Check interment records also.  May hit on something there.</description>

      <title>Bertha Spurgeon married Sam Barclay/Barcley/Barkely in 1905 in Jackson Co., AL</title>
      <link>http://boards.ancestry.com/surnames.spurgeon/299/mb.ashx</link>
      <description>I am looking for the children of Bertha Spurgeon and Samuel Arther Barclay (Barkley/Barcley). Bertha died in 1924 in Lawrence Co., AL and some of her children went to live with her brother, Andrew Wann Spurgeon and his wife Ethel Louise Berry Spurgeon. Uncle Wann adopted at least one of the children-Howard who was born in 1923. My father told me that some of the girls also went to live with Uncle Wann.  He said that they went by the Spurgeon last name. Some of the children were old enough to have been on their own when their mother died.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Sam died in 1949 and is buried in Scottsboro, Jackson Co., AL.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Children found in the 1910 and 1920 census were Clarence, born in c. 1905-1907; Bradford, born c. 1909; Katherine, born c. 1914; and Elsie born c. 1916. There is also a Ray that one of my cousins has listed, but we are not sure if he is another of the children or was born after 1920. &l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;In 1930 Howard is found living in the household of Uncle Wann and it is notated that he was adopted. His last name is given as Spurgeon. I cannot find any of the other children in 1930 nor can I find Sam Barclay, so I am assuming that they were missed.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Does any have any info on this family? My living aunts don't know or don't remember very much about the family.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Thank you&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t;Mona Spurgeon Herrin&lt;br&gt;</description>
